AH please, remove elevated overseers from the game (or nerf them to the ground)

Elevated Overseer must be the most BS unit in the game and it's not even funny.

I need to rant about this coz, since Appropriators appeared on Sangis, I have been trying to somehow enjoy this sub-faction again, but my entire enjoyment is ruined insantly by these fuckers.

Lets break down these broken, OP and annoying bitches:
- For a unit that appears all the time, everywhere, they are too strong
- They have lots of armor/hp and this makes killing them hard, specially if you are busy running from other squid units (voteless, obtruders, veracitors etc)
- Their weapons shoot really often, with lots of bullets and deal lots of damage
- They fucking fly

If we think about any other unit, from other factions, that might be similar to elevated cunts, I can think of 3: Stalkers, Heavy Devastator and Conflagration Devastators.. and i still think non of them compare truly.
- Am not really an expert on bugs ngl, but Stalkers appear a lot less for how annoying they are, and you can get rid of them by finding their nests. Not sure about Predator strain since i never played it.
- Heavy Devastators WERE really strong, but since then been heavy nerfed. And even before some nerfs, you can counter them by just taking cover and hitting an easy headshot since they are slow.
- Confagration Devastator is BS coz of its BS range, but they are as slow as Heavies, and still can hs them quite easily.

Meanwhile Eleveated Overseers take the strongest traits of those mentioned above and don't give a shit. They constantly fly and chase you, like dogs and you will never escape them, kinda like stalkers. They shoot so much and deal so much damage, fighting with them is just a DICE ROLL, if they hit you or not, since each bullet deals 1/3 of your health (kinda like MG Raiders but at least they are extremly easy way to deal with). And lastly, lets not forget about their resistance, being able to tank 5000 bullets, very fun!

Now i don't truly believe they should be fully removed - they should be heavy nerfed. Make them easier to kill, make their weapons less accurate, deal less damage and shoot less bullets. Make their jetpacks explode as easily as on MG Raiders. Please, something ANYTHING.

Mindless Masses dont have them and they are enjoyable. Normal squids and Appropriators have them and no one plays them. Such a shit enemy.

Galactic War is shitty (check desc for detailed vent)

Why Galactic War has to be so boring and scripted? I understand (a little bit) that Narrowhead has plans on content release and need to push the story to have this content released BUT some shit they pull off is cringe AF and completely unnecessary.

- Lets start off with obvious "SEAF reinforcments" bs.. Its always convenient (or inconvenient) where it needs to be. SEAF is nowhere to be seen both in-game and specially in GW, Helldivers feel like the only force in Super Earth's arsenal. Besides blue idiots in city maps, that do nothing but shoot you in the back and die instantly, there is NOTHING - SEAF simply does not exist, dont do any fights, and are absolutely useless. Yesterday, when i was looking at the map we had ETA 20 hours to take Meissa, with only 14ish hours for MO. Now i check after waking up and the ETA is less than 3 hours with 4 hours still left in MO (perfect to finish this MO, how convenient).
- The 1 to 1 trades of planets. Its pissing the shit out of me when it happens and now it happenes currently TWICE. Helldivers took Vernen Wells before the MO (for free) and yesterday took Terrek, thanks to 10k bugdivers. Again, today i look over and both planets are suddenly UNDER ATTACK.. JOEL wouldnt allow players to get Menkent for free, nooo suddenly, Automatons woke up and do shit again. It happened with the new bioms MO too- Bug divers got like 2 planets for free, and then when 3 new planets suddenly appear out of nowhere, bug spores expolde in entire Orion sector. Its fucking stupid, since bugs cannot fully control what and when they attack, if the spores were close to expanding, they should attack a lot earlier, i fucking hate it man.
- The inactvity on the front. Its a war, especially Automatons and Illuminate should constantly shift their forces to reinforce crucial planets, in cost of other planets having less resistance. They should attack planets even if MO is not about them and thats why SEAF should be present in GW to help prevent those attacks, allowing smaller Helldiver groups to actually have impact in defending those planets. SEAF should also launch attacks themselves. Here are some bullshit that i noticed and annoys me personally: Aesir Pass got 3% resistance, after introduction of Commando Missions. To this day this number did not change AT ALL- it does not make sense for it to be so high, specially with Vernen Wells being next to it, which had (if i remember correctly) around 0.6% resistance. When we still had Mox in our control, we had connection both to Vega Bay and Wezen- Vega Bay has only 0.33% resistance, while Wezen has insane 1.5% resistance. Wezen has only 2 connections the only planet under Automaton control being Vega Bay - it does not make ANY strategic sense. There are lot more similar BS that happened over the months.

Here is also little suggestion- each faction should have its own type of resistance and pattern of how they attack: Automatons - they can attack only the planets that are connected to each other, their attacks being BIG and defenses STRONG (since they are more defensive faction). Illuminate - they should be able to attack any planet in close proxy of their territory, with these attacks being frequent and small BUT their defenses and resistance being really shitty and low. Terminids - bc of their feral nature, every planet in their sector should be in threat of an attack, bc of the traveling spores, and i think it would make sense that the longer the attack goes for, the bigger the assault is, allowing the Helldivers to contain the infestation before it spreads out more. Bugs should have mixed defenses, both low and high, due to their nature.

That's it, thats the rant. I want to hear your opinions on this take.
